Output ad528ed26d8cb9d1e5f333552aed63b429367e7b1e9dc9c0d1d90069f1d1819d:576

value
149554
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 58fcefcf83fabdded2e796fd45ad0e994cceb4ac958b70dfb6f146a54d0e35ef
address
tb1ptr7wlnurl27aa5h8jm75ttgwn9xvad9vjk9hphak79r22ngwxhhsz7lh7e
transaction
ad528ed26d8cb9d1e5f333552aed63b429367e7b1e9dc9c0d1d90069f1d1819d
confirmations
14757
spent
true